The exchange rate between the Philippine peso (PHP) and the Canadian dollar (CAD) can vary significantly depending on the time and the source of the information. As of the latest available data, the exchange rate is approximately 1 PHP to 0.0216 CAD. To determine the value of 100,000 pesos in Canadian dollars, we can multiply the peso amount by the exchange rate:

100,000 PHP x 0.0216 CAD/PHP = 2,160 CAD

Therefore, 100,000 pesos is equivalent to approximately 2,160 Canadian dollars at the current exchange rate. It’s important to note that this figure is subject to change, and the actual amount in Canadian dollars may vary slightly based on the specific exchange rate at the time of conversion.
